Soccer Coach August Through October (Mon–Thu 3:45pm–5:15pm)
$25.00 hourly
City League PC Park City, UT
Schedule/location line: Where: Trailside Fields, Park City, UT When: August 24 - October 29th. Monday–Thursday, approximately 3:45–5:15 PM Job description: City League is hiring soccer coaches for our upcoming fall season. We’re looking for people who enjoy working with kids and want to help young athletes fall in love with sports. Parents, students, recent grads, former players, and community members are all welcome. You do not need to be a former college soccer player. If you can connect with kids, bring good energy, and show up consistently, we can train you to become a great coach. The season runs August through October . Coaches can work 2 or 4 days per week , depending on availability. Practices and games are held locally in Park City after school, generally between 3:45–5:15 PM , Monday through Thursday. Ski Patrol Medical & Rescue Technician
$22.00 hourly
Utah Olympic Park
Ski Patrol Medical & Rescue Technician Utah Olympic Park | Park City, UT Join the team that helps keep one of the most unique mountain venues in the country safe. As a Ski Patrol Medical & Rescue Technician, you'll provide emergency medical care, rescue response, and operational support across the Utah Olympic Park. This is more than a traditional ski patrol position; alpine terrain, competition venues, ropes courses, and special events ensure every day brings new challenges and opportunities to grow your skills. If you thrive in dynamic outdoor environments and want to make a meaningful impact, keep reading.
